CSS有什么用
更新时间:2023-09-30前言
在现代的网页开发中,CSS是不可或缺的一部分。CSS全称为层叠样式表(Cascading Style Sheets),它是一种用于描述网页元素样式的标记语言。通过CSS,开发者可以控制网页的布局、颜色、字体、大小等外观特性,使网页具有更好的可读性和用户体验。
使用CSS的原因
CSS有许多重要的用途和功能。首先,它可以将HTML文档与样式分离,使得网页结构和样式可以分别进行编辑和维护。这种分离的设计模式使得开发者可以更好地组织和管理代码,提高代码的可读性和可维护性。
其次,CSS可以通过选择器和属性来对网页元素进行样式控制。开发者可以选择特定的HTML元素,并为其应用不同的样式,包括背景、边框、颜色、字体和大小等。通过这些灵活的样式控制,开发者可以根据需要定制网页的外观,使其符合用户的期望。
此外,CSS还可以实现响应式设计,在不同的屏幕尺寸和设备上自动适应网页布局和样式。通过使用媒体查询和弹性布局等技术,开发者可以创建出适配手机、平板电脑和桌面电脑等不同设备的网页,提供更好的用户体验。
CSS的代码示例
/* 选择所有段落元素,并设置字体和颜色 */ p { font-family: Arial, sans-serif; color: #333; } /* 选择类名为"highlight"的元素,并设置背景颜色和边框 */ .highlight { background-color: yellow; border: 1px solid black; } /* 媒体查询,根据屏幕宽度设置不同的布局和字体大小 */ @media screen and (max-width: 768px) { body { font-size: 16px; } .sidebar { display: none; } }
总结
CSS在网页开发中发挥着重要的作用。它通过控制网页的样式,使得网页在外观和布局上更具吸引力和可读性。CSS的优势在于它能够与HTML分离,并通过样式选择器和属性实现细粒度的样式控制。此外,CSS还支持响应式设计,能够适应不同设备上的显示需求。对于作为全栈开发者,熟练掌握CSS是非常必要的一项技能,它将帮助您构建出更优秀的用户界面。